Granular carbon pneumatic conveying systems transport activated carbon through sealed pipes using air or inert gas. This method is dust-free, automated, and highly efficient. Compared with mechanical conveyors, pneumatic systems have fewer moving parts, lower maintenance costs, and greater routing flexibility. They are widely used in municipal water treatment, wastewater purification, gas filtration, and chemical processing facilities.
Two main conveying modes are used: dilute phase and dense phase. Dilute phase suspends particles in high-velocity air, making it ideal for short distances and free-flowing materials. Dense phase moves material as a plug at low velocity, which reduces pipe wear and particle damage. This is particularly important for activated carbon, whose porous structure and adsorptive properties must remain intact.

Key components include a feed hopper, rotary valve, screw feeder, blower package, compact receiver, bag filter, and control panel. Granular carbon enters the line through a controlled feeding device. The blower generates the required airflow or pressure, while the receiver separates the conveyed material from transport air. The bag filter prevents fine dust from escaping, and a PLC-based control system ensures precise flow and automatic operation.
Enclosed pipes prevent contamination and moisture pickup, preserving adsorption quality. No manual handling keeps workers safe from carbon dust. The system can be routed around obstacles or between buildings with a compact footprint. It also supports easy cleaning and quick product changeover, which is essential for food-grade and pharmaceutical applications that demand strict hygiene.

For activated carbon, optional nitrogen gas support prevents oxidation and dust explosion risks. Typical applications include municipal drinking water plants, industrial wastewater treatment, groundwater remediation, food and beverage decolorization, and catalyst production. The system handles fresh carbon loading as well as spent carbon unloading and recharge.
